Characteristics of Project Management are:

- Assignment of responsibilities

- Application of predictive tools and techniques to manage a project.

- Building the project team

What do you understands by quality management?

Quality refers to the degree to which a set of characteristics of project deliverables and objectives fulfills the project requirements. In other words, it is the sum of project and product characteristics that help fulfill the requirements. Simply put - Does the project or product meet its requisite purpose properly? If so, we can consider our product/project to be of good quality. The broader goal of quality management is to ensure that a given project will satisfy the needs for which it was undertaken. Quality management has two components: 1. Project quality management and 2. Product quality management. While product quality management techniques depend upon the specific product that the project is going to produce, project quality management applies to all projects independent of the nature of the products.


What is an example of a kick-off meeting in a project management setting?

An example of a kick-off meeting in project management is when the project team gathers to discuss project goals, roles, responsibilities, timelines, and deliverables. This meeting sets the tone for the project and ensures everyone is on the same page before work begins.


What is PMI Project Management Framework?

The Project Management framework is the first section of the PMBOK and serves as the foundation for the rest of the book. In short, the project management framework represents the structure used to discuss and organize projects. The PMBOK uses this structure to document all facets of a project on which consensus has been reached among a broadly diverse group of project managers. The PMBOK is not only the document that defines the methods to manage projects; it is also the most widely accepted project management foundation. This document provides a baseline of reference for managing projects and teaching the fundamental concepts of project management.
